PRIMO™ BLACK PEARL CORAL BELLS -
9-12 Inches Tall 18-24 Inches Wide--
Heuchera 'Black Pearl' is prized as one of the darkest Coral Bells available, forming an incredibly dense, mounding clump of glossy, jet-black leaves with beautifully scalloped and ruffled edges. This exceptional variety is celebrated for its ability to hold its intense, near-black color even when planted in full sun, resisting the fading or browning seen in other dark cultivars.
The large, attractive foliage often reveals a peek of rosy-purple on the undersides, providing a subtle two-tone contrast. Topping the evergreen foliage in mid-summer are delicate, airy wands of white flowers with pink calyxes, rising to 20 inches and attracting hummingbirds. 'Black Pearl' is a low-maintenance, deer-resistant plant that adds dramatic, year-round contrast to containers, garden borders, and mass plantings.
Coral bells are a great low-maintenance perennial and are easy to take care of. They blend well with most perennials and have a low, mounding habit that is perfect for container gardens and tucked between other plants in a shaded garden.
Coral bells prefer partial shade and well-drained, moist rich soil. They do not tolerate clay or acidic soils. You can cut back their flower stalks in fall to direct energy into their foliage.
